How much do production man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for production manager in Paramus, NJ is $71,717.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$56,700.00 and $81,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a production man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Production Manager, you need expertise in production planning, workflow optimization, and quality control, typically supported by a degree in engineering, manufacturing, or related fields. Familiarity with manufacturing software (such as ERP systems), Lean or Six Sigma certifications, and industry-specific machinery is commonly required. Strong leadership, problem-solving, and effective communication skills help manage teams and resolve operational challenges efficiently. These abilities ensure smooth production processes, high-quality output, and cost-effective operations in a competitive manufacturing environment.

What are some common challenges faced by production managers, and how can they be addressed?

Production Managers often encounter challenges such as balancing tight production schedules with quality standards, managing supply chain disruptions, and coordinating effectively with cross-functional teams. Addressing these challenges typically involves fostering strong communication with team members, implementing robust planning and inventory management systems, and staying adaptable to unexpected changes. Building a culture of continuous improvement and regularly reviewing processes can also help Production Managers proactively resolve issues and enhance operational efficiency.

What degree is needed to be a production manager?

A production manager typically needs a bachelor's degree in fields such as manufacturing, engineering, business administration, or a related discipline. Relevant experience, strong organizational skills, and knowledge of production processes are also important for this role.

What does a production manager do?

A Production Manager oversees the manufacturing process in a factory or production facility, ensuring that goods are produced efficiently, on time, and within quality standards. They are responsible for planning production schedules, managing staff, coordinating with other departments, and resolving any issues that arise during the production process. Their role also often includes monitoring costs, implementing safety protocols, and working to improve productivity and quality.

What is a production manager?

A production manager in a manufacturing facility is responsible for ensuring all equipment is in working order, as well as procuring materials and parts necessary to keep the facility functioning. You supervise workers and assistant managers to ensure productivity. Production managers in the film and TV industry perform a different function, where they deal with the financial aspects of a production, as well as logistical details like ensuring travel arrangements for the crew and cast.

Job Summary
Benjamin Moore has an opening for a Production Manager to lead the paint manufacturing department at our manufacturing plant in Newark, New Jersey. The Production Manager is responsible for directing and managing the daily operations of the department, reporting to the Sr. Manufacturing Manager. The Production Manager will work closely with direct reports and colleagues to promote a safe workplace, ensure consistent quality, coordinate manufacturing and maintenance activities to support the manufacturing process, and drive continuous improvement toward operational excellence.

Responsibilities
  • Management of all aspects of the manufacturing department operations across multiple shifts, including staffing, procurement, maintenance, production planning, batchmaking, packaging, quality control, and shipping/receiving.
  • Communicate clear expectations to all direct reports across departments in meeting overall company objectives.
  • Leadership is expected to be governed by developing and fostering a culture of transparency, collaboration, trust, and respect as daily deliverables are executed
  • Implement and enforce all environmental, health, safety, and security programs to ensure compliance and effectiveness.
  • Ensure the highest standards for product quality and drive the quality system within the production operations.
  • Ensure that policies and procedures are effectively implemented to continually optimize the plant's performance in achieving key metrics.
  • Is responsible for maintaining proper staffing levels by ensuring recruitment efforts are executed in a timely fashion.
  • Leads department teams typically consisting of 2-4 direct reports and 30-120 indirect reports.
  • Ensure that cost is controlled and tracking mechanisms are in place and reviewed for continuous improvement.
  • Be a decision maker and problem solver for the site. Will be required to make critical decisions to maximize efficiency and manpower, and to troubleshoot issues as they occur.
  • Actively coaches and provides feedback to employees to support the ongoing growth and development of their leadership competencies.
  • Engaging their teams to cultivate improvement and efficiency suggestions.
  • Has fundamental knowledge of the department operations so can act as a resource to troubleshoot issues, remove roadblocks, and identify/implement improvements.
  • Write, review, and update work instructions to support consistent production performance.
  • Regularly audits the work of the team to ensure it meets expectations for safety, quality, and productivity. Measuring and reporting the effectiveness of the department's goals and activities.
  • Evaluate and adjust staffing levels, shift schedules, and OT requirements as needed to meet production demand requirements.
  • Ensures all safety, environmental, and regulatory guidelines and rules are known and followed; all required safety equipment is available and used as prescribed. Promptly addresses issues related to safety and actively coaches and reinforces safety expectations with the team.
  • Communicate and enforce safety regulations and company policies to employees.
  • Utilizes 5S, Lean, and Continuous Improvement methodology to identify, implement, and sustain process improvements.
  • Manage hazardous and non-hazardous waste per regulations as required.
  • Other duties as assigned.

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ree (Engineering or other technical degree preferred)
  • Previous production or plant manager experience is essential. Preference for 6+ years' experience in this capacity, leading manufacturing activities.
  • The ability to work in a matrixed organization is essential.
  • Strong interpersonal skills and a demonstrated ability to work collaboratively with employees at all levels.
  • Demonstrated ability to handle employee relations issues and facilitate conflict resolution. Establish a strong working partnership with HR.
